11 | belgard ® product installation guide | belgard.com | 877-235-4273 Tools, Supplies and Equipment Most of the tools, supplies and equipment needed to install pavers are common to contractors involved in residential site work. The heavier and more expensive equipment may be easily rented if the work volume justifies the purchase. Some tools have been designed especially to facilitate the installation of pavers and are available through your Authorized Belgard Distributor. Personal Protective Equipment should comply with OSHA requirements and procedures defined by your company's safety plan. Some special tools designed specifically for the ICP industry are: • Paver Cart - to transport full straps of pavers • Paver Extractor - to remove installed pavers • Dead Blow Rubber Hammer - to help adjust pavers • Paver Scribe - to mark pavers for cutting • Paver Adjuster - to move installed pavers to straighten lines Personal Safety and Comfort Supplies: • Eye Protection • Ear Protection (muffs or plugs) • Respiratory protection • Steel Toed Shoes • Gloves • Knee Pads • Back Support • Finger Tape • First Aid Kit • Water Cooler Expendable Supplies : • Mason String Line • Chalk for Chalk Line • Marking Crayon (keel) • Flagging Tape • 2 ft. Square Steel tubing approximately10 ft. long (a couple of 4 ft. pieces are handy) 1 Hacksaw 1 Carpenter's Saw 1 Plumb Bob 1 Garden Hose (75 ft.-100 ft.) 1 Chalk Line 1 Hand Tamper Equipment: Installation equipment may be owned or rented. The most common equipment needed is: • Builders level or transit level with tripod and rod. Laser levels are excellent. • Vibratory plate compactor rated minimum 5000 ft. lbs. • Masonry saw • Table saw, wet or dry, or a hand held cut-off saw. Either should be gasoline powered. A hand-held cut-off saw is the most flexible and productive. Heavy Equipment: • Skid-Steer Loader capable of lifting 5000 lbs. - equipped with interchangeable bucket, forks and rotary broom • Vibratory Roller - used for subgrade and base compaction on larger jobs • Jumping Jack Compactor - for compacting trenches • Backhoe - for excavation (especially demolition) • Dump Truck - to haul excavated materials and to deliver material to job site
